Vasant Panchami, a joyous festival observing the arrival of spring, occurs on the fifth day of the Indian month of Magha. In 2026, Vasant Panchami will be observed on February 1st. This auspicious occasion pays homage to the Goddess Saraswati, the deity of knowledge, music, and literature.
On this day, people adorn their homes with colorful flowers and offer prayers to Goddess Saraswati. It is also a occasion for learning new skills.

Embrace the Vibrancy of Vasant Panchami
Vasant Panchami, a joyful festival signifying the arrival of spring, is celebrated with unwavering enthusiasm across India. One of the most cherished traditions associated with this festival is the donning of the color yellow, symbolizing the warmth and growth that spring brings.
Homes are beautified in yellow fabric, while people don yellow attire. Yellow marigolds are scattered everywhere, adding to the celebratory atmosphere. The aroma of delicious yellow delicacies fills the air, with dishes like kheer taking center stage.
